Transaction 107dd832eb733b354770a911c8c1edc2cc750b563fd6c5d8bae6cd7ef409dd78
1 Input
2 Outputs
- 107dd832eb733b354770a911c8c1edc2cc750b563fd6c5d8bae6cd7ef409dd78:0
- 107dd832eb733b354770a911c8c1edc2cc750b563fd6c5d8bae6cd7ef409dd78:1
value 14807042
address 3QzPRveKrLajLxpajD95h88zWCmA2LyvpF
value 126325819
address 1E9rwfLCBqSFTNFpzgMGT111dahsxd8SH6